Is it impossible to name a band nowadays?
« on: May 30, 2006, 01:27:26 AM »

I seriously can't do it.  I'm in a new band and everything we've come up with reminds me of something else, doesn't represent the mood of the lyrics/music, too wordy, or isn't that memorable...

I suppose I'm pretty picky when it comes to band names, there are very few that I really like, but this should be easier than it is.  The last band I was in was in the same predicament and ended up getting shitfaced together one night and writing something on a beer-soaked napkin.  I'm not really sure I was aware of the name at the time, but we all signed the napkin so the next day, it was final.

I guess I'm not really looking for suggestions, but maybe some ideas of where you guys have found band names.  We have most of a demo done and we're looking to book some shows in the next week or two.  I can't believe a name is all that's holding us back...

We're sort of a danceable indie rock band with singer that's been compared to "Hum, but with better pitch and sense of melody".  Lyrics are kind of dark/brooding/discontent...I don't know.  There are just so many contradictions right there...

I'm pouring over books, movies, songs, maps, everything...

Re: Is it impossible to name a band nowadays?
« Reply #7 on: May 30, 2006, 11:18:11 AM »

yeah, most band names are dumb, i just recommend:

-coming up with something that no one else will have. try combining words and don't get too caught up in literal meaning. sometimes you can get away with nonsense if it sounds cool phonetically.

-not going the next cop-out route and naming yourself after a book/song/pop culture reference.

just keep in mind no matter what you come up with, in about 2 months it will sound like the most natural thing in the world.

oh, and remember the wise words of david st. hubbins (spinal tap), "there's a fine line between stupid and clever".

Re: Is it impossible to name a band nowadays?
« Reply #10 on: May 30, 2006, 12:27:45 PM »

The safest route is to make up a word. That way all you have to do is make it sound cool. You can give it your own meaning.

Or, if you speak another language you can use a non-english word.

However, I think you should be able to speak the language, otherwise you enter poseur territory.

Re: Is it impossible to name a band nowadays?
« Reply #13 on: May 30, 2006, 04:46:33 PM »

the best advise has already been given. what you need is:
1. memorable without being too cheesy
2. easy to spell

and i would add

3. relatively short. unless your band name is "and you will know us by the trail of the dead"


long names will get miss quoted. i dont know how many times we have been called "phoenix and the turtles."
